#cec450 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cec450 is composed of 80.8% red, 76.9% green and 31.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 4.9% magenta, 61.2% yellow and 19.2% black. It has a hue angle of 55.2 degrees, a saturation of 56.3% and a lightness of 56.1%. #cec450 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ffa0 with #9d8900.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

● #cec450 color description : Moderate yellow.
#cec450 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cec450 has RGB values of R:206, G:196, B:80 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.05, Y:0.61, K:0.19. Its decimal value is 13550672.
